

Ono Academic College’s School of Society and the Arts will present a series of conversations with leaders and pioneers in the field of expressive and creative therapy, who will address key aspects of their work – then and now.
Following on from our successful alumni conference, this conversation series is intended to provoke thought and inspiration, and is open to everyone: artists, researchers, therapists, educators, community workers and students.
The meetings are moderated by Dr. Michal Lev, a Lecturer in the Art Therapy Program, and Vivien Marcow-Speiser, Professor Emeritus at Lesley University, USA.
The first distinguished guest in the series is Professor Emeritus Shaun McNiff, who, together with Professor Vivien Marcow-Speiser, founded the Lesley University Israel Branch Program which functioned from 1980–2014. Professor McNiff is considered a pioneer and international leader in the field of Expressive Art Therapy, and his work has profoundly influenced our understanding of the applications of art in therapy, education, and research.
